The enterprises constructed various application systems according to specific requirements in the process of building the information technology. These systems are always distributed on geography, self-ruled on management, and heterogeneous on mode, and it is difficult to exchange and share information with the others. Thus these information sources become "detached islands of information". The main problem for information integration is that how to integrate those heterogeneity information resources to provide sharing and interoperable services for user. The traditional integration methods are always to integrate heterogonous information at syntax level and structure level and have nothing to do with the problem of semantic heterogeneity of information. Nowadays, people focus on the problem of semantic heterogeneity in information integration. Ontology provides a vocabulary to represent and communicate knowledge about specific domain and a set of relationships containing the term of the vocabulary at a conceptual level. Therefore, ontology might be used for information integration tasks because of its potential to describe the semantic of information sources and to solve the semantic heterogeneity problems.Firstly, in this thesis, current information integration methods at home and abroad are discussed, the heterogeneity problems of the information sources are analyzed and ontology-based information integration is introduced to solve the semantic heterogeneity problem. Secondly, the basic theory is introduced, which refers to the concept of ontology, as well as division methods, describing languages and tools to construct ontology. At the same time, the advantages of the method that apply ontology to information integration are also analyzed. The thesis puts forward an Ontology-based information integration architecture, which is named OBIIA. By the method of the Mediator/Wrapper, the data is not really stored, but is distributed in autonomous information sources. Information sources are wrapped by wrappers, and provide the Mediator a uniform schema. Ontology, which can solve semantic problems effectively, is applied as a tool in OBIIA model. The method of establishing global Ontology and local Ontology, as well as the mapping relations, is discussed in the thesis.
